CUMMINS DIESEL GENERATOR SET QUOTATION (50Hz) | ||||
MODEL | Rated Power | Cummins Engine | Brushless Alternator | |
KVA | KW | |||
GF-C20 | 20 | 16 | 4B3.9-G11 | SY-A 184ES |
GF-C25 | 25 | 20 | 4B3.9-G1 | SY-A 184E |
GF-C25 | 25 | 20 | 4B3.9-G2 | SY-A 184E |
GF-C30 | 30 | 24 | 4BT3.9-G1 | SY-A 184G |
GF-C30 | 30 | 24 | 4BT3.9-G2 | SY-A 184G |
GF-C38 | 38 | 30 | 4BT3.9-G1 | SY-A 184H |
GF-C38 | 38 | 30 | 4BT3.9-G2 | SY-A 184H |
GF-C50 | 50 | 40 | 4BTA3.9-G2 | SY-A 224D |
GF-C60 | 60 | 48 | 4BTA3.9-G2 | SY-A 224E |
GF-C80 | 80 | 64 | 4BTA3.9-G11 | SY-A 224G |
GF-C100 | 100 | 80 | 6BT5.9-G1 | SY-A 274C |
GF-C100 | 100 | 80 | 6BT5.9-G2 | SY-A 274C |
GF-C120 | 120 | 96 | 6BTA5.9-G2 | SY-A 274D |
GF-C140 | 140 | 112 | 6BTAA5.9-G2 | SY-A 274E |
GF-C160 | 160 | 128 | 6BTAA5.9-G12 | SY-A 274F |
GF-C180 | 180 | 144 | 6CTA8.3-G1 | SY-A 274G |
GF-C180 | 180 | 144 | 6CTA8.3-G2 | SY-A 274G |
GF-C200 | 200 | 160 | 6CTAA8.3-G2 | SY-A 274H |
GF-C250 | 250 | 200 | 6LTAA8.9-G2 | SY-A 274K |
GF-C300 | 300 | 240 | 6LTAA9.5-G3 | SY-A 314D |
GF-C325 | 325 | 260 | 6LTAA9.5-G1 | SY-A 314ES |
GF-C350 | 350 | 280 | NTA855-G2A | SY-A 314E |
GF-C375 | 375 | 300 | NTAA855-G7 | SY-A 314FS |
GF-C400 | 400 | 320 | 6ZTAA13-G2 | SY-A 314F |
GF-C450 | 450 | 360 | QSZ13-G2 | SY-A 354C |
GF-C500 | 500 | 400 | QSZ13-G3 | SY-A 354D |
GF-C500 | 500 | 400 | KTA19-G3A | SY-A 354D |
GF-C550 | 550 | 440 | KTAA19-G5 | SY-A 354E |
GF-C625 | 625 | 500 | KTAA19-G6A | SY-A 354F |
GF-C750 | 750 | 600 | KTA38-G2 | SY-A 354FS |
GF-C800 | 800 | 640 | KTA38-G2B | SY-A 404C |
GF-C900 | 900 | 720 | KTA38-G2A | SY-A 404D |
GF-C1000 | 1000 | 800 | KTA38-G5 | SY-A 404E |
GF-C1125 | 1125 | 900 | KTA38-G9 | SY-A 404F |
GF-C1250 | 1250 | 1000 | KTA50-G3 | SY-A 404G |
GF-C1500 | 1500 | 1200 | KTA50-GS8 | SY-A 404K |

Managing complex electrical requirements demands absolute precision. These generator sets integrate globally recognized intelligent controllers, prominently featuring Deepsea and Smartgen systems. Operators interact with a tactile, highly responsive digital interface that provides real-time data on voltage, oil pressure, and engine temperature. The control panel supports Automatic Transfer Switch (ATS) dual-power switching and remote monitoring capabilities. This ensures a rapid, secure transition during unexpected grid failures, automatically engaging the engine without manual intervention. The physical buttons offer firm resistance, and the bright LCD screen remains readable even under direct sunlight.
Surrounding this sophisticated technology is a formidable physical barrier designed to withstand the harshest environmental conditions. Buyers can select from varying external configurations, including silent canopies, weather-resistant rainproof enclosures, or fully containerized designs for massive power outputs. The exterior shell is constructed from thickened cold-rolled steel plates, treated with industrial-grade anti-corrosion paint that feels slightly textured to the touch. Inside the enclosure, dense, fire-retardant sound-absorbing cotton lines the walls. This acoustic insulation significantly dampens the mechanical roar of the diesel engine, reducing it to a manageable, quiet hum. This makes the equipment highly suitable for noise-sensitive environments, preventing acoustic fatigue for on-site personnel.
Extended Fuel Capacity: For operations requiring extended independent running times, large-capacity base fuel tanks can be integrated directly into the structural frame, drastically reducing the frequency of refueling intervals and minimizing maintenance interruptions.
Climate Adaptability: In colder climates, optional water jacket heaters are installed to maintain optimal engine fluid temperatures. This ensures instant ignition and prevents the harsh, metallic grinding associated with cold starts.
Mobility Solutions: For temporary sites or shifting operational zones, heavy-duty mobile trailers with reinforced axles provide secure and balanced transit across uneven ground.
Synchronized Power: Complex installations requiring synchronized power distribution can be outfitted with specialized paralleling cabinets, allowing multiple generator units to operate in perfect unison.
